site stats

C# thread thread new thread

WebMay 11, 2009 · A critical section is any portion of code that cannot be accessed by multiple threads if it is to function properly. So let's say you wanted your two threads to produce their outputs sequentially like so: This is the first line of a thread. This is the second line of a thread. This is the third line of a thread. WebMay 7, 2024 · Create a new Visual C# Windows Application project named ThreadWinApp. Add a Button control to the form. By default, the button is named Button1. Add a …

Thread.Start Method (System.Threading) Microsoft Learn

Web24 rows · 在 C# 中, System.Threading.Thread 类用于线程的工作。. 它允许创建并访问多线程应用程序中的单个线程。. 进程中第一个被执行的线程称为 主线程 。. 当 C# 程序开 … WebJul 26, 2024 · If you create a new thread, you can set its synchronization context to the one that's driven by your UI thread - the thread with your Form s on it, where you called Application.Run () because that's where the WinForms synchronization context runs. So … green executive office chairs https://adremeval.com

C# Thread(ParameterizedThreadStart) Constructor

WebJan 4, 2024 · A thread is a unique execution path of a program. In C#, the Thread class represents a thread. It creates and controls a thread, sets its priority, and gets its status. … WebNov 4, 2011 · If you actually start a new thread, that thread will terminate when the method finishes:. Thread thread = new Thread(SecondFoo); thread.Start(); Now SecondFoo will be called in the new thread, and the thread will terminate when it completes.. Did you … WebApr 11, 2024 · Find many great new & used options and get the best deals for 5Pcs Wire Thread Insert Bushing Nut Threaded Expansion Tool Kit M20x2.5x1.5D at the best online prices at eBay! ... 340pcs Female Thread Knurled Nuts M2 M3 M4 M5 Brass Threaded Round Insert Kit C#. Sponsored. $15.39 + $1.99 shipping. 5Pcs Wire Thread Insert … fluid medical spa and wellness

How to Run Code in a New Thread in C# - Code Maze

Category:How to Terminate a Thread in C# - GeeksforGeeks

Tags:C# thread thread new thread

C# thread thread new thread

How to Run Code in a New Thread in C# - Code Maze

WebApr 11, 2024 · Find many great new & used options and get the best deals for 460Pcs Knurled Nuts M2-M5 Female Thread Brass Threaded Insert Assortment Kit at the best online prices at eBay! Free shipping for many products! ... 340pcs Female Thread Knurled Nuts M2 M3 M4 M5 Brass Threaded Round Insert Kit C#. $15.39 + $1.99 shipping. 460x … WebNov 7, 2024 · To synchronize the thread pool thread and the current thread, we use the ManualResetEventSlim class. It is a lightweight object that works similarly to a semaphore. When we call the mres.Wait() …

C# thread thread new thread

Did you know?

WebNov 18, 2024 · Output: Thread is abort. Explanation: The above example shows the use of Abort() method which is provided by the Thread class. By using thr.Abort(); statement, we can terminate the execution of the thread.. Abort(Object) This method raises a ThreadAbortException in the thread on which it is invoked, to begin the process of … WebDec 7, 2011 · Threading with Monitor. A monitor is a mechanism for ensuring that only one thread at a time may be running a certain piece of code (critical section). A monitor has a lock, and only one thread at a …

WebOct 4, 2024 · What Is a C# Threads Class? The term "thread" refers to a program's execution path. The control flow of each thread is unique. Threading decreases the number of wasted CPU cycles and enhances the overall performance of a program. New threads are created with the help of the thread class. The thread class is used to specify a … WebApr 4, 2024 · With the free Spider’s Thread update, available for all Ghostwire: Tokyo players on PlayStation 5, Akito & KK face new stories and challenges that require their …

http://marcuscode.com/lang/csharp/threads WebIn C#, the System.Threading.Thread class is used for working with threads. It allows creating and accessing individual threads in a multithreaded application. The first thread to be executed in a process is called the main thread. When a C# program starts execution, the main thread is automatically created.

WebApr 11, 2024 · System.Threading.Thread 이 클래스의 생성자에 실행하고자 하는 메서드를 Delegate로 지정한 후, Thread 객체에서 Start() 메서드를 ...

WebSep 14, 2024 · Thread (ParameterizedThreadStart) Constructor is used to initialize a new instance of the Thread class. It defined a delegate which allows an object to pass to the thread when the thread starts. This constructor gives ArgumentNullException if the parameter of this constructor is null. Syntax: public Thread (ParameterizedThreadStart … fluid mechanisms of hauppauge incgreen exhaust canadaWebJun 1, 2024 · For example, if a class constructor starts a new thread, and the thread procedure calls a static member of the class, the new thread blocks until the class constructor completes. This applies to any type that can have a … green executive officesWebDec 21, 2024 · The Task.Run () method returns a Task object, which has a convenient fluent interface that allows chaining another method – ContinueWith (). This method allows specifying a continuation callback which is executed after finishing the asynchronous task. The ContinueWith () method returns the same Task instance. green executive chairWebApr 13, 2024 · C# : Is new Task always executed on ThreadPool thread?To Access My Live Chat Page, On Google, Search for "hows tech developer connect"As promised, I have a h... green executionWebJan 23, 2024 · In C#, we’ve had access to the Thread object for a long time so it makes sense that other constructs have been built on top of this for us adding additional quality of life enhancements. Let’s check out the first Thread example ... t = New Threading.Thread(AddressOf ThreadFunction) Thanks: Re: accessing shared memory. … greenex fireWebusing System; using System.Threading; class Threads { static void Main(string[] args) { Thread t1 = new Thread(new ThreadStart(Thread1)); Thread t2 = new Thread(new ThreadStart(Thread2)); t1.Start(); t2.Start(); } static void Thread1() { for (int i = 0; i < 5; i++) { Console.WriteLine("Thread 1"); } } static void Thread2() { for (int i = 0; i < … green exhibition services